Development of a prediction model for hemorrhagic transformation after intravenous thrombolysis in patients with acute ischemic stroke: a retrospective analysis
Abstract Background Hemorrhagic transformation (HT) is a serious and common complication following intravenous thrombolysis in acute ischemic stroke (AIS), often leading to worsened outcomes.
